The photo was taken in woodland near to my home as part of my second year university project. ITime
It was taken around midday meaning it was difficult to get the lighting right. After a lot of effort I finally got the shot!Lighting
I lit the model from behind and use spot flashes to light the face. The rest was edited in Photoshop. (Carrying that lighting equipment up that hill was a nightmare!)Equipment
Nikon d3x tripod Flash PhotoshopInspiration
I was creating a set of fairytale photos as part of my second year degree project.Editing
I added in the fairy lights and used different actions to create a moodier effect.In my camera bag
I normally carry a Nikon d90 or d3x if available!Feedback
Pick a good location! The location was key for creating the fairytale effect. Make sure you're prepped with a good team and in my case wrap up warm! I needed plenty of spare batteries for the spot flashes and used plenty of smoke bombs for effect. Be creative and try to do as much in camera as possible! The rest can be done in Photoshop!
